Definition: DAM implementation

What is DAM implementation?

DAM implementation describes the process of onboarding, training users, and integrating a digital asset management system within an organization and its digital ecosystem.

Digital asset management is adopted for a variety of purposes including storing, managing, sharing and publishing digital assets more quickly, safely, and securely. Implementing DAM also helps with digital rights management, as it puts users in control of how assets are used, who is using them, and how long they can be accessed.

What are the key steps for successful DAM implementation?

Digital asset management typically involves the centralization and organization of your brand’s entire digital asset library, bringing in new processes and ways of working for your marketing team (or company at large). As a result, implementing a DAM system can feel like a daunting task at the start of your DAM journey. So where to start?

Complete a strategic audit of your digital assets
Before you even begin planning DAM implementation, you need to get a thorough understanding of the kinds of digital assets you need to manage. This will give you a good idea of the best ways to organize and store the files, the kinds of access controls you will need to put in place, and the challenges you might face on the way.

Create a DAM implementation plan
Introducing new technology to your business rarely succeeds without a solid plan. Start by identifying your objectives for implementing DAM. What problems are you trying to solve and why? Where do you need to create efficiencies? Who needs to have access to the DAM system? Who will be responsible for management and upkeep, and so on.

Make sure you document your plan and that it is shared and agreed by all key stakeholders before you proceed with implementation.

Choose the right DAM solution for your needs
Digital asset management solutions come in all shapes and sizes, and no one solution is the same. Most DAM vendors work with you during the DAM implementation process to establish your goals, objectives and specific use case, then create a tailored solution to meet your organization’s exact needs.

One thing to keep in mind is that your business requirements will change over time, so you would be wise to opt for a company that can scale with you as you grow.
